A lot of lure makers use 2 long screw eyes inserted horrizontally with a metal bar that slides between them on the vertical (look at a 4-play for example).

another way is to open up the eye on a screw eye, then use another placed into this then close it uptootall wrote:A lot of lure makers use 2 long screw eyes inserted horrizontally with a metal bar that slides between them on the vertical (look at a 4-play for example).
Good luck with whatever it is, but i expect 10% as first poster to comment lol
both methods work if your building it yourself then its probably easier to use screw eyes than the pinned system
or there is always through wiring it with all the sections linked by the wire loops at the end of that section have look at something like a rapala sliver to see that.
oh last one i can think of is a figure of 8 plate like a bike chain as is used by strike pro in their multijointed (flex lure technology) baits

what creates the action
without knowing what you want achieve then im a bit stuck
it can be an external vane
a integrated one (a flat surface the simplest way to get this idea accros is the flat bit on a rapala rattlin type of lure
with quite a few others its down to the weighting.
the little about this i know is that to get lipless swimbaits to work each section needs to be fairly well balanced and its easy to mess up
as for the plate it would be easy enough to use a long loop of stanless wire and have it through the plate and material of the bait
